Why You Need to Install Your Ceiling Fan Correctly

If you do ceiling fan installation in Fort Collins CO correctly it will be safe, work well and last a long time. You need to attach your ceiling fan to a box that can hold its weight and movement. If you do not install it correctly your fan might wobble and make noise. It even causes electrical problems. If you hire a professional to do it they will make sure everything is done correctly including the wiring, the balance of the blades and the way it is attached. This is especially important in areas where the temperature changes a lot and people use their fans a lot.

How to Choose the Right Ceiling Fan for Your Room

To choose the right ceiling fan you need to think about the size of your room, how high your ceiling is and what you like. Big rooms need fans with blades to move the air around but small rooms need smaller fans. The height of your ceiling is also important because if you have a ceiling you need a fan that can be attached right to the ceiling but if you have a high ceiling you need a fan with a long rod. You should also choose a fan that looks nice with the rest of your room. There are fans that’re energy-efficient and have special features like remote controls or smart technology that can make your life easier.

Safety Things to Think About When You Install Your Ceiling Fan

When you work with electricity you need to be careful and follow the safety rules. Before you start installing your fan you need to turn off the power so you do not get hurt. You need to make sure all the wires are attached correctly and everything meets the electrical rules. You also need to make sure your fan is attached securely so it does not fall or get damaged. These safety steps help keep your fan working and your family safe.

How Ceiling Fans Can Save You Money on Energy

Ceiling fans help us use energy by moving the air around. In the summer they make the room feel cooler without having to lower the temperature and in the winter they help push the air down which makes your heating work better. This means ceiling fans are an investment for any home. People who install ceiling fans often see that their energy bills are lower. They are more comfortable.

Tips to Keep Your Ceiling Fan Working Well

To keep your ceiling fan working you need to take care of it. You should dust the blades so they can move the air properly and keep the air clean. You should also check the screws and wires to make sure everything is secure. If you hear any noises or your fan starts wobbling you should fix it right away. Sometimes you need to lubricate the moving parts to make your fan longer. If you take care of your ceiling fan it will work well for many years.
